One Of Our Deleted Albums Series - London Phase 4 Stereo
London' Records' Phase 4 Stereo series were excellent technical recordings. As one example of their technical quality, they used 20 channel mixers at a time when the industry standard was 4 to 8 channels.
Unfortunately, the London Phase 4 Stereo recordings are deleted and out of print. But that makes them quite collectable so when I come across a second hand copy in good condition I buy it. I found this one recently in a local used record store.
This album of Gilbert & Sullivan highlights, featuring the D'Orly Carte Opera Company with Sir Malcolm Sargent conducting the Royal Philharmonic Orchestra, was released by London Records in 1963 under catalogue number SPC-21010.
